Ideally the best way to install the D1 is to cut a hole in your upper dash area....

I plan on fiberglass a flush mount screen in there recessed with a custom speaker grill and then creating a dummy cover when not in use.

Tryin to mold the D1 into your radio area would DEFINITELY mean you will lose the radio door and IMO, it's less than optimal eye level.

It would have to go in the dash, as flip ups will not work in our stock radio location (at least not without loosing the air vent). When they open, the screen would hit the underside of the dash, as well as the shift knob upon opening if kept in the OEM location.
